  • All the jobs are not included in the career. A career is something that you build during your lifetime. Jobs are often times task-oriented positions to help meet the goals of an organization or business. Jobs are often a means to an end. You need to help pay for your college tuition, so you find a part-time job at a restaurant. Or you take on a summer job at the mall to earn some extra money. Sometimes jobs lead to careers
